Ingredients
– 1 pound Cajun sausage (or smoked sausage)
– 4 large russet potatoes, peeled and diced
– 1 medium onion, chopped
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 3 cups chicken broth
– 1 cup heavy cream
– 1 tablespoon Cajun seasoning
– 1 teaspoon thyme
– 2 tablespoons olive oil
– Salt and pepper to taste
– Green onions or parsley for garnish
Step-by-Step Instructions
Creating Cajun Potato Soup with Sausage can be easy if you follow these simple steps:
1. Prepare the Sausage: In a large pot,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the Cajun sausage and cook until browned, about 5-7 minutes. Remove and set aside.
2. Sauté Aromatics: In the same pot, add chopped onion and minced garlic. Sauté until the onions are translucent, about 3-4 minutes.
3. Cook Potatoes: Add the diced potatoes into the pot and stir well. Pour in the chicken broth and bring to a boil.
4. Season the Soup: Stir in the Cajun seasoning and thyme. Reduce the heat and let it simmer until the potatoes are tender, around 15-20 minutes.
5. Blend for Creaminess: Once the potatoes are cooked, you can use an immersion blender for a few seconds if you prefer a creamier texture, or leave them as they are for chunkier soup.
6. Add Cream: Pour in the heavy cream and mix well. Add the previously cooked sausage back into the pot and stir.
7. Final Touches: Allow the soup to heat through for an additional 5 minutes. Taste and adjust the seasoning with salt and pepper if needed.
8. Garnish and Serve: When ready, garnish with chopped green onions or parsley before serving for added flavor and color.

Additional Tips
– Use Fresh Ingredients: For the best flavors, always use fresh vegetables and spices. Fresh garlic and herbs make a noticeable difference.
– Adjust the Spice Level: If you’re sensitive to heat, use less Cajun seasoning and taste as you go. You can always add more, but you can’t take it out!
– Add Texture: Incorporate bacon or ham for added depth and crunch. This brings a smoky flavor that pairs perfectly with potatoes.
– Garnish Generously: Don’t skip the garnish! Fresh herbs like parsley or chives can elevate the dish’s presentation and taste.
Recipe Variation
Feel free to customize your Cajun Potato Soup with Sausage! Here are some variations to consider:
1. Vegetarian Version: Substitute the sausage with a plant-based option and use vegetable broth instead of chicken broth. Add lentils for protein.
2. Seafood Twist: Incorporate shrimp or crawfish for a seafood-infused soup. Sauté them briefly and add them towards the end of cooking to keep them tender.
3. Additional Vegetables: Throw in diced carrots, celery, or bell peppers for extra flavor and nutrition. Just sauté them with the onions to soften before adding potatoes.
4. Spicy Kick: Add diced jalapeños or a splash of hot sauce for those who love a spicier soup.
Freezing and Storage
– Storage: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ge. The soup can last up to 4-5 days, though it may thicken as it sits.
– Freezing: If you wish to freeze it, make sure to leave out the cream before freezing. It can be frozen for up to 3 months. When ready to enjoy, thaw overnight in the fridge and reheat, then stir in fresh cream before serving.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use other types of sausage?
Yes! Feel free to experiment with andouille, chicken, or turkey sausage based on your taste and dietary preferences.
How do I make it spicier?
You can increase the amount of Cajun seasoning or add some cayenne pepper or hot sauce during the cooking process.
Can I add beans to the soup?
Definitely! White beans or kidney beans can add protein and heartiness. Just ensure they are cooked and added towards the end.
Is this soup gluten-free?
Yes, as long as you use gluten-free sausages and chicken broth, this soup can be made gluten-free!
